China announced on June 18, 2026 that Foreign Minister Wang Yi will attend the meeting of BRICS National Security Advisors (NSAs) in New Delhi on June 22-23
-
The BRICS NSAs Meeting is a high-level platform bringing together the National Security Advisors of the 11 BRICS member-states to exchange views on key security challenges
-
Significance: a senior Chinese leader's visit to India for a multilateral security dialogue is notable amid continuing efforts to stabilise India-China ties
-
India, as host, uses the forum to shape the BRICS security agenda
